Is Rhodinyl Propionate safe in cosmetics?
Rhodinyl Propionate has a safety rating of "GOOD" in our database. EU status: permitted. US status: permitted.
INCI: RHODINYL PROPIONATE
Rhodinyl Propionate (CAS 105-89-5) is a cosmetic cosmetic ingredient functioning as Fragrance (floral, rose-geranium type perfuming agent). EU Regulation 1223/2009 status: permitted. Industrial safety data is also available in the chemical safety database.
